My husband has a Handspring Visor Deluxe. I have a Kyocera phone/PDA. Each product has a customized version of PalmOS and its own cradle. If I install the Kyocera supplied Palm on our Win 98 home computer, his Visor will not synch. If I install the Visor download of PalmOS, his PDA works, but my desktop software, while it launches, looks different and wont recognize my data (just his), even though I put the 2 versions of PalmOS in different directories. To make matters worse, my husband’s work computer running NT wont synch at all anymore with his Visor. Is there some way to:
1. Have two totally separate versions of PalmOS on one machine, so we can each synch at home.
2. Get his Visor to synch on both the Win 98 and Win NT machines?
Handspring is totally stumped by our problem; and I can’t find anyone at Kyocera to help either. Any advice is much appreciated!
